(IT-NEWSWIRE.COM, March 05, 2015 ) Littleton, CO -- Business and brand pages are an important destination for people on Facebook, and Facebook has built new ways for people to interact with businesses through them. Having been designed to bring a business's most important objective to the forefront of its Facebook presence, call-to-action buttons can be linked to any website on or off Facebook that aligns with a business's goals.
Wellness Nutraceuticals has added the ‘Shop Now' button to their Facebook page, a new feature to help businesses drive sales through Facebook in news feed and on pages. With this new feature, people on desktop or mobile devices can click the ‘Shop Now' call-to-action button, which brings buyers directly to the sales page.
Facebook has built this feature with privacy in mind, and they have taken steps to ensure the payment process is secure and safe. Once buyers click on Wellness Nutraceuticals' ‘Shop Now' button, they will be taken directly to their Amazon.com listing page. Amazon Prime members have the benefit of free shipping, plus account information is stored which means a quick and easy transaction.
For Wellness Nutraceuticals, using the ‘Shop Now' button helped boost its customer acquisition efforts: "Since adding the ‘Shop Now' button to our Facebook page, our conversion rates have increased significantly compared to other social media advertising aimed to drive new customer purchases" – Aimée O'Brien, CEO, Wellness Nutraceuticals
